Politics & Power Quote by Margaret Thatcher

"One of the things being in politics has taught me is that men are not a reasoned or reasonable sex"

About this Quote

Thatcher lands the line like a gavel: not a plea for gender solidarity, but a tactical memo from the front lines. As Britain’s most famous woman in a male-designed arena, she’s flipping the usual political anthropology on its head. The default assumption in Westminster culture was that men are the sober engineers of policy while women are temperament, interruption, “special interests.” Thatcher reverses the charge with chilly confidence, turning male behavior into the emotional variable.

The intent is double-edged. It’s a wry observation, yes, but also a weapon. By framing “men” as irrational, she reclaims authority without asking permission; she places herself in the role of the realist who has simply observed the evidence. “Politics has taught me” is crucial: it presents the judgment as empirical, not ideological, as if the chamber itself has conducted the experiment and returned the verdict.

The subtext is even more Thatcherite: she’s not praising women so much as discrediting the masculine codes she had to navigate - status games, tribal loyalty, performative toughness - and implying she can manage them better than they can. There’s also a faintly scolding parental tone, positioning her as the adult in a room of boys, which dovetails with her larger rhetorical persona: disciplined, managerial, unblinking.

In context, the line reads as both feminist provocation and anti-feminist maneuver. Thatcher rarely trafficked in collective “women’s politics,” yet she understood the power of gendered expectations. She exploits them here, converting sexism into leverage: if men insist women are “unreasonable,” she’ll indict the entire sex and keep walking.
